1. An apparatus for aligning two objects, comprising:

  • a scanner member, said scanner member being configured for reversible attachment to a first object, said scanner member comprising;

    an enclosure;

    a light source, said light source being configured for projecting an initial beam of light, said light source being configured for mounting in said enclosure;

    a light sensing member, said light sensing member being configured for receiving a reflected beam of light, said light sensing member being configured for converting said reflected beam of light into electrical current in proportion to the intensity of said reflected beam of light, said light sensing member being configured for mounting in said enclosure;

    a processing member, said processing member being configured for controlling said light source, said processing member being configured for receiving said electrical current and converting said electrical current into digital data, said processing member being configured for mounting in said enclosure; and

    a transmitting member, said transmitting member configured for receiving and transmitting said digital data;

    a target member, said target member being configured for attachment to a second object, said target member being configured for reflecting said initial beam of light received from said light source back along its angle of incidence for reception by said light sensing member; and

    a display device, said display device being configured for receiving said digital data from said transmitting member, said display device being configured for interpreting said digital data and indicating relative position of said second object with respect to said first object.
